Vu Cinema Smart TVs launched in India starting from Rs 12,999

0

Vu has unveiled another set of affordable smart TVs in India. The two models with 32-inch and 43-inch sizes come under the Vu Cinema Smart TV series. Its been just a week since we saw the Vu Ultra 4K TV series in the country and now these TVs fill the brand’s affordable offerings.  

Among the two Vu Cinema Smart TV, one is an HD-ready model whilst the other has a full HD resolution. Both TVs have a bezel-less display. We are here with the specs, prices, and sale details.

Vu Cinema Smart TV Series Prices and Availability

Vu has set the price of HD-ready 32-inch TV at Rs 12,999 and the full HD 43-inch TV is priced at Rs 21,999 in India. The two Vu TVs are on sale through Flipkart and users can enjoy additional discounts running in Flipkart Big Saving Days

Vu Cinema Smart TV Series Features

The Vu Cinema Smart TV comes in two sizes of 32-inch and a 43-inch display. The 32-inch model features an HD-ready panel with 1366×768 resolution and the 43-inch TV has a Full HD panel with a resolution of 1920 x 1080 pixels. This is the only point where the two models differ else possess similar features. 

The two Vu Cinema Smart TVs allow detailing in pictures using Adaptive Luma Control. The models also offer Digital MPEG Noise Reduction, PC and Game Mode, and Cricket mode. The combination of master speaker and tweeter produces 40W sound output optimized with Dolby Audio. For the processing, the TVs get a quad-core CPU, a dual-core GPU, and runs on Android 9 OS coupled with 1GB RAM and 16GB internal storage.

The other shared specifications are Google Play Store, AirPlay Feature for iPhones, Built-in Chromecast, Screen Mirroring, and preloaded OTTs like YouTube, Netflix, Amazon Prime Video, Hotstar, etc. Connectivity options are Bluetooth 5.0, WiFi, Ethernet, multiple HDMI ports, and dual USB port. The remote control comes with voice assistant supporting English and Hindi languages.
